So I've always filed my own taxes and haven't really thought about using a service until this year. I dont really know what ,if any benefit they have. They claim you get more money, but how?? Im just an average working guy I don't have kids, I'm not married. I don't own a business nor do I travel for work.

I donate about 300 bucks a year to various charities but thats the only deduction I know about.

Am I missing alot of stuff to get a higher tax return that a tax prep could catch?? And if so what is it that they do. If its something I can do myself what should I look for?

Do you own a house or do you rent?

 

If you rent, you are probably even claiming the standard decutions and not itemizing..thus the charities would not help you.

 

Based on your situation above, absolutely do NOT pay a service.  Use turbotax and you will be done in about 10 minutes.
